You can use the withProperties query parameter to specify whether additional information from specific tables columns are returned in the response.
NOTE: To enable table columns for these queries, set the Show in wizards option in the column properties of the relevant columns in the Designer.
TIP: You can delimit the names of multiple columns with commas.
Example
The following query determines the number of all identities and also returns their preferred name and title:
https://<host name>/ApiServer/portal/person/all?withProperties=PreferredName,Title
